Meet My Friends: Marcus Grodi
August 2nd, 2019 | 39 mins 17 secs
bible, catholic, catholic church, christianity, converts, converts to catholicism, ewtn, gospel, marcus grodi, presbyterian convert, scripture, sola scriptura, the journey home
Founder of The Coming Home Network, and host of The Journey Home program on EWTN, Marcus Grodi stops in to chat with Jeff Cavins. They talk about sola scriptura, how Marcus went from a Presbyterian minister to a Catholic, the thousands of people who have found their way back to the Catholic Church through The Coming Home Network, and some of the challenges that converts face.

What Do You Smell Like to God?
May 10th, 2019 | 32 mins 23 secs
bible, bible scholar, catholic, catholic church, catholic podcast, catholicism, christian witness, god, how to please god, jeff cabins, jeff cavin, please god, prayer, sacrifice, sacrifice of love, scripture, what god loves, what is pleasing to god, witness
Did you know God likes certain aromas and smells? It’s not the literal smell that finds favor with God, but the meaning behind the smell. For example, the smell of incense represents prayer going up to heaven, which God loves.
Jeff breaks down the four favorite aromas of God in today’s episode: prayer, repentance, witnessing, and sacrifice. He also reads out some feedback and answers questions from listeners.
